Output 1083a7f816ab0e01ac559d29497c909ea1a968b59e158e6e756017bf843a1f5e:1

value
22086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7c9c2618d1ff71b85c659cc89e088a426a7f16e OP_EQUAL
address
3MMzuGa9AxxgHRxwoy6aM1FnR765hsEJwc
transaction
1083a7f816ab0e01ac559d29497c909ea1a968b59e158e6e756017bf843a1f5e
spent
true